Qantas today opened its first online flagship store on Qunar.com, one of China’s largest online travel portals.
Customers in China can now book flights to Australia and New Zealand directly with Qantas through Qunar.com and the Qunar mobile app. In time, customers will also be able to purchase excess baggage, extra legroom seats and other additional products through the flagship store.

As part of the flagship store opening, Qantas welcomes Qunar as its first trade partner in China to facilitate customer bookings using the Qantas Distribution Platform (QDP). The QDP was launched in May this year to enhance the airline retailing, booking and servicing capabilities for Qantas’ trade partners and deliver a more personalised experience for customers.
In February 2018, Chinese visitors to Australia exceeded New Zealand for the first time and became Australia’s largest source of international visitors.
According to Qunar’s data, Australia became the fifth “most loved overseas destination” in the 2018 summer travel season. As one of the largest online travel platforms in China, Qunar has over 300 million website users and its mobile app has received over 1.7 billion downloads to date. Qunar sells tickets for more than 680,000 routes operated by around 580 airlines worldwide. Over 100 airlines have also set up flagship stores on Qunar.
